N1652E is a 1946 Aeronca 7AC. It is a fixed-wing single-engine aircraft with 2 seats, powered by a Cont Motor A&C65 series rated at 65 horsepower. The registration is active, with the registrant based in Hemphill, TX. Its standard airworthiness certificate was issued in Feb 1956. It has been registered to its current owner since Apr 2020.

About the Aeronca 7AC
About the modelThe Champion, or "Champ" — a two-seat tandem taildragger with a fabric-covered tube fuselage, flown solo from the front seat, unlike the Cub it competed with.
